Anduril Industries is a defense technology company with a mission to transform U.S. and allied military capabilities with advanced technology. By bringing the expertise, technology, and business model of the 21st century’s most innovative companies to the defense industry, Anduril is changing how military systems are designed, built and sold. Anduril’s family of systems is powered by Lattice OS, an AI-powered operating system that turns thousands of data streams into a realtime, 3D command and control center. As the world enters an era of strategic competition, Anduril is committed to bringing cutting-edge autonomy, AI, computer vision, sensor fusion, and networking technology to the military in months, not years.

ABOUT THE TEAM

Anduril's Maritime Division is responsible for planning and executing Anduril's product and revenue roadmap for maritime missions. Working across product, engineering, business development, logistics, and operations, the Maritime team develops, tests, deploys, and sustains the Anduril maritime capabilities in a challenging operational environment worldwide. As a leader in the Maritime Division, you must be a technical leader with the expertise to evaluate, qualify, manage, and advocate for an increasing number of sophisticated parallel pursuits. This role is crucial in ensuring that each initiative aligns with the company's strategic direction and receives the appropriate resourcing, balancing innovation with practical execution to drive the business line's success.

ABOUT THE JOB

You will lead the technical development and integration of mission systems for a maritime product, from initial concept through delivery. You will work closely with program leadership, teams from other Anduril products, and third party system vendors to develop these designs so that requirements are tied to customer inputs and there is traceability to program office technical decisions.
Your spectrum of support will be diverse in nature and require you to leverage your technical expertise as well as leadership skills to set objectives, build cross-functional teams, and rapidly drive to completion. The ability to leverage your intuition and prior experience will be key in making sure the right design, analysis, and test steps are completed to ensure success. The ideal candidate will leverage their experience executing and successfully completing prior highly optimized multi-disciplinary projects.

WHAT YOU'LL DO
  • Own customer success through the design and delivery of a fully operational mission system for a new maritime platform.
  • Partner with the Vehicle Software team that is responsible for core sensor, actuator, and vehicle system functionality. Collaborate on interfacing requirements between Vehicle Management System and Mission System stacks .
  • Drive architecture selection and design for robotic mission systems, including hardware selection, compute, storage and network architecture. Service orchestration and other software platform concerns that balance constraints, restrictions and requirements in a multi-stakeholder environment.
  • Contribute to the design and development of a company-wide roadmap for mission system integration into maritime platforms, including necessary software inputs.
  • Lead teams that develop software that runs on- and off- platform, using a variety of technologies.
  • Drive the design and implementation of development processes for the initial delivery and subsequent iteration of mission software, including full lifecycle testing.
  • Drive the creation of test and simulation fixtures that operate with both software- and hardware-in-the-loop
  • Support vehicle manufacturing and deployment.
  • Lead teams of multi-disciplinary engineers, including as a mentor for Senior Software Engineers from differing backgrounds.
  • Leverage internal product and program-specific engineering teams to rapidly deliver capability beyond the scope of current platforms, with a clear path for both architecture and capability evolution over time.
  • Travel to co-locate with end-users and/or other teams up to 25% of the time.

Anduril is a defense products company. Unlike most defense companies, we don’t wait for our customers to tell us what they need. We identify problems, privately fund our R&D and sell finished products off the shelf. Ideas are turned into deployed capabilities in months, not years.
